§ 41-31-600 — Definition of "nonprofit organization".

For the purposes of this article, "nonprofit organization" means an organization, or group of organizations, described in Section 501(c)(3) of the United States Internal Revenue Code that is exempt from income taxes under Section 501(a) of that code.
Free access — add to your briefcase to read the full text and ask questions with AI
Legislative History
HISTORY: 2010 Act No. 234, SECTION 1, eff January 1, 2011.
